This ALFI brand stainless steel triple shelf niche offers the practical convenience of recessed shelving anywhere in your home. The perfect space-saving solution for shower essentials, nik-naks, home decor, and more. Made from high-quality stainless steel material and a PVD brushed finish - our niches are compact, easy to install, and offer a modern alternative to traditional shelving.

Recessed shower niches with shelves offer a streamlined, clutter-free appearance with no leaks. With a variety of sizes and shapes to choose from, you can easily find a style to fit your shower, bathroom, or even the rest of your home. Quality Stainless Steel material and between stud installation, offer a quick leak proof alternative to traditional custom tile niches. They also end up costing a lot less which is why this trendy new niche style has been picking up traction quickly ever since its recent release to the market.

Features


  • Enjoy the sleek look of this stainless steel niche with a super durable PVD finish that resists fingerprints and makes a statement in any home. Save hundreds of dollars over tiled niches; unlike traditional niches that require extra labor and expensive tile work, this niche is fully finished and ready to mount into your wall opening.
  • PVD (physical vapor deposition) coating is a process in which a solid material is vaporized in a vacuum and deposited onto the surface of the shower niche. This coating is not simply a metal layer though. Instead, compound materials are deposited atom by atom, forming a thin, bonded, metal layer that greatly improves the appearance and durability of the product. It also maintains the brushed look of original stainless steel.
  • This 36" niche is as large as they come - offering 3 separate shelves for storage in a space saving narrow vertical design.
  • Not just for your shower! This recessed niche adds convenient space to use for storage, decor or more. The gold color makes this niche the perfect modern choice for easy to install recessed shelving anywhere. The gold color makes a statement and can become a centerpiece that matches effortlessly with other gold hardware.
  • Please note that the shampoo, soap and other accessories shown in some of the images are for demonstration purposes only and are not included.
  • Includes adhesive strips on the back edges and easy-to-follow instructions for fast 3 step installation.
  • Made of solid 304 series stainless steel which is waterproof and rustproof. Perfect for a wet environment.
  • Sloped on the long horizontal side by approximately 2 degrees to allow for quick water drainage out of the niche.
  • Installs between studs for a neat, recessed appearance.
  • Interior Size of each Shelf: 11 1/4" x 6 5/8" x 3 7/8". The wall cut out dimensions are 6 3/4" x 34 3/4"

If you’re a solo, Who Not How is a must-read
Format: Kindle
If you’re starting out as a solo, whether you’re a writer a lawyer a consultant, or whatever, Who Not How may be the most important book you can read if you want to have both a successful business and a successful life. Here’s why I think that’s true. Most people who go solo don’t start their business with bales of venture capital. Instead, we fund those first lean weeks or years with credit cards, second mortgages, and the forbearance of our friends. We’re lean by necessity. Naturally, in the beginning, we do just about everything ourselves. That’s good and necessary, but it can create a bad habit that’s reinforced by society. American culture lauds individual achievement. In school, we’re graded individually. The virtue of self-reliance is high on our list. The problem is that to grow and prosper we need to break that habit of “self-reliance at any price” and quit trying to do it all. When we face a new challenge, the need for a new website, for example, we naturally ask, “how can I do this?” We spend time climbing a learning curve to get to an acceptable level of performance. Asking, “who could help me with this” or who can do this for me” can make our businesses more successful and our life more satisfying. Let me share two examples from my business. I have a virtual assistant. Her name is Brenda, and she does a variety of administrative tasks that I used to do myself. She does them better, more consistently, and more efficiently than I would. And the fact that she does them frees me up to do the things I do best and contribute most to the success of my business. Another example. For years I did my bookkeeping. I learned bookkeeping for the first job I got after I left the Marines. I did OK with a paper-based system. But I decided that I wanted to take advantage of what technology had made possible, so I bought QuickBooks. First, I tried to master it. The bookkeeping part wasn’t a problem. But learning about and implementing the automated functions of the program frustrated me.  When I realized what was happening, I engaged a QuickBooks consultant to help me set the program up and review my books every quarter. The result: I used to spend frustrating hours not getting things quite right. Now, I spend about 15 minutes a day and an hour at the end of the month on my accounting. Both Brenda and my QuickBooks consultant do things that I’m capable of. But they do them better, and, because they do them, I have more time and bandwidth to spend on coaching people as they write their books. That’s what I’m good at and what I get paid for. And using others for those tasks frees up time for me to spend on recreation, recovery, and relationships. Those things make life sweet. If you’re a solo, that’s why you should buy Who Not How, read it, and put it to work. I suggest you buy the audio version, even if you also buy a print or ebook version. The audio version has some interviews with Dan Sullivan that don’t appear in the other versions. They will add value to your experience.  In a Nutshell If you’re a solo, buy Who Not How: The Formula to Achieve Bigger Goals Through Accelerating Teamwork by Dan Sullivan and Benjamin Hardy Then read it and put the book’s lessons to work.

"The Pilgrimage" is a book that will guide readers on a journey of self-discovery and growth
Format: Kindle
"The Pilgrimage: A Contemporary Quest for Ancient Wisdom" by Paulo Coelho is a powerful and thought-provoking book that takes readers on a journey of self-discovery and spiritual growth. The book is a memoir of the author's pilgrimage on the Road to Santiago, an ancient pilgrimage route in Spain, and it is interspersed with teachings and wisdom from various spiritual traditions. One of the strengths of the book is Coelho's writing style, which is both poetic and evocative. He describes his journey in a way that is both personal and universal, and his words are filled with wisdom and insight. The author's unique perspective on the pilgrimage, his reflections and observations on the journey, and the people he met along the way make the book a very engaging read. Another strength of the book is its focus on the importance of the inner journey and the role it plays in personal growth and spiritual development. Coelho provides a fresh perspective on the topic of pilgrimage, and he offers a range of teachings and practices for cultivating self-awareness and inner wisdom. Overall, "The Pilgrimage" is a valuable and inspiring book that provides a new perspective on the topic of inner journey and pilgrimage. It is a must-read for anyone looking to deepen their understanding of spirituality and personal growth. I would rate this book 4 out of 5 stars. The book is well written and offers a unique perspective on the topic of pilgrimage and inner journey. However, some readers might find the author's reflections and observations on the journey too personal and subjective.
